4 psi on a 7.25 spring?
Just upgraded my custom rear mount, with a tial 44mm wastegate. Spring was a 7.25 but I only see 4 at the engine . do I need ti get a 14.5 to get 8 at the engine or what are any other rear mounts running to get around 8 psi. Also put in a tiall 50mm BOV with 11 psi spring. Under light boost/ letting off I still get the rattle snake sound, Car pulls 21" at Idle should I try the 9psi spring?

thanks for the idea's I'm gonna get a manual boost controller. But that was not the problem. I was thinking a 3.5 psi drop was too much even with a FMIC so after checking everything out, I found I left a compressor cover bolt off,because it didn't clear my oil resovoir. Problem was that the bolt hole goes in to the compressed air. Of the Six bolts on the cover this was 1 of two that go into the pressurized air.
